Transaction 41a055ff7548890973f2bbaad48dc80e560ef8fb0c88c4103338e2dae8b3ec20

102 Input
2 Outputs
  • 41a055ff7548890973f2bbaad48dc80e560ef8fb0c88c4103338e2dae8b3ec20:0
  • value  50000000
    address  37YEFTiuLtAcgvRxgkKR7EE48Zd9rFxRaJ
  • 41a055ff7548890973f2bbaad48dc80e560ef8fb0c88c4103338e2dae8b3ec20:1
  • value  150888
    address  3BZrR6E4CieHWmyWMBc46NZsptcq5AfJe7